Subject: Catalog cache key rotation

Team — quick heads-up for the weekly sync. The Shelfwright catalog invalidation worker gets a rotated credential for the internal Purgeline service effective Thursday. Old key dies at cutover; invalidations will queue, not drop. Update your local configs before then and restart the worker. No code changes required. New Purgeline key is below.

API key for taduf-yahif: qvz11-nMDtAWg6H2u

## Runbook: FeeWright Rules Engine

FeeWright evaluates shipping-fee rules on every checkout request for the Cartanza storefront. If customers report incorrect fees, first confirm the rules bundle version in the admin panel matches the latest published version. Stale bundles usually mean the sync worker stalled; restarting it forces a re-pull. Escalate to the platform team only if fees remain wrong after a re-sync and cache flush. Before restarting anything, record the current runtime configuration, which is reproduced below for reference.

settings of bafof-tagep:
[frador]
port = 9300
region = west-1
host = frador.norvacorp.corp
timeout_ms = 3000
retries = 5

## Break-Glass: Fennel Pooler

If the Fennel connection pooler wedges and plugin traffic can't reach the Orchardbase replicas, you're allowed to break glass. This bypasses the normal token exchange plugin authors use, so only do it when pools are fully exhausted. Open the break-glass console, state your reason in the log field, and enter the passphrase shown just below.

recovery phrase for bagef-tafop: zorath-drumir

Broker upgrade (Quillpipe 4.x) blocked on connection failures. Consumers in the Fenwick cluster drop after ~90s idle; suspect new heartbeat defaults. Rolled back staging twice. Next step: bump client libs across the Tallgrass services before retrying. Offsets are checkpointed in the metadata DB, so nothing is lost on restart. For verification during the sync, connect with the following.

database URL for bahop-yagep: mssql://sildor_svc:35ha7jz@db-fb6d.nelvrodyn.example:5432/casath